BUSTED A SPURIOUS COTTON SEED RACKET AND NABBED THREE ACCUSED PERSONS OF THE GANG.

SEIZED 19 BAGS, TOTAL WEG 665 KGS & ONE CAR FROM THEIR POSSESSION, WORHT ABOUT 10,22,105/-

Today on credible information the sleuths of Commissioner’s Task Force, North Zone team, in joint operation with Agriculture Department officials intercepted one Car Reg No.TS19C-1078 (Maruthi Swift) near Rani Avathi Bahi Statue, in the limits of Shahinayathgunj PS and found huge quantity of un- authorized HERBICIDE TOLERANT COTTONS SEED, illegally procured, transporting & selling to customers/farmers. Apprehended three accused persons namely 1)Jogannagari Narvotham Reddy, 2)Vangala Srinivas, 3)Uppula Venumadhav, wherein the accused persons were illegally procured, unauthorized herbicide tolerant cotton seeds from Gujarat State through road transport Service without any valid invoice or delivery challan in order to sale under the guise of genuine seeds to needy and known customers/farmers clandestinely in and around State to gain illegal easy profits.

The accused persons used to purchase huge quantity of unauthorized cotton seeds for Rs.800/- Per KG and transporting through Road transports from Ahmadabad to Om Transports, Shahinayathgunj and selling to known and needy customers for Rs.1500/- per KG and depending on customer demand in and around Hyderabad, Kamareddy, , Dist of Talangana State by cheating that farmers and customers as the Seeds are genuine and to gain illegal easy profits.

The accused persons Narvotham Reddy along with his associates have purchased huge quantity of un authorised Cotton seeds about 19 bags Total Weg 665 KGs from Gujarat and transported to Om Transport, Jummerat Bazar, Hyderabad.

Today the accused Narvotham Reddy along with his associated after collected spurious cotton seed from Om transports and transporting in a Car Reg no. TS19C1078 in order to delivery to customers.

➢ ARREST: Today on credible information the Commissioner’s Task Force, North Zone team,Hyderabad in joint operation with Agriculture Department officials intercepted the Car Reg no.TS19C1078 near Rani Avanthi Bhai Statue, in the limits of Shahinayathgunj PS and apprehend (3) accused persons who are illegally procured, transporting of un-authorized HERBICIDE TOLERANT cottons seeds in order to selling under the guise of genuine seeds to gullible farmers and customers in and around Telangana to gain illegal easy profits.

Seized (19) bags of un authorized Cotton Seed, Total Weg about 665 KGs, Market Value Rs. 10,22,105/- & One car Reg no. TS19C1078 (Maruthi Swift) from their possession.

There is no approval of GEAC (Genetic Engineering Appraisal Committee) for sale and sowing of Herbicide Tolerant cotton seeds throughout the which is in violation of Environment Protection Act 1986, as per the instructions issued by Govt of India vide Ref.No.12018/14/2014-CSIII, dated: 30-10-2014. The packing and labelling also not as per the specifications i.e without having MRP rate, Manufacture Date & Expiry date on the seed bags.

The apprehended accused person along with seized material were handed over to SHO, Shahinayathgunj PS for further investigation.
